Understanding Medical Malpractice: When to Seek Legal Aid

Medical malpractice can have devastating consequences for patients, impacting their health, well-being, and financial stability. Understanding when to seek legal aid is crucial in ensuring that individuals affected by such incidents receive the justice and compensation they deserve. A malpractice attorney specializing in personal injuries can play a pivotal role in navigating complex medical and legal issues.
Recognizing medical malpractice requires a keen awareness of potential errors or omissions on the part of healthcare providers. Examples include misdiagnosis, incorrect treatment plans, surgical errors, and failures to obtain informed consent. According to recent data, medical malpractice claims have risen steadily, highlighting the increasing prevalence of such incidents. This trend underscores the importance of proactive legal guidance for victims. A qualified attorney can review medical records, consult with experts, and identify clear breaches of accepted medical standards.
If you suspect medical malpractice, prompt action is essential. Delaying legal consultation may compromise evidence and impact the statute of limitations, which varies by jurisdiction. Initial steps include gathering all relevant medical documentation and seeking immediate care for any ongoing health issues. A malpractice attorney will then assess the case, determining its merit and potential compensation. They will guide clients through the process, ensuring their rights are protected and they receive fair redress. This may involve negotiating settlements or litigating in court to hold negligent healthcare providers accountable.
Evaluating Your Case: Damages and Compensable Losses

Evaluating your potential compensation is a crucial step in understanding what you can expect to recover after suffering from malpractice. In personal injury cases, damages are designed to restore individuals to their pre-injury state as much as possible, accounting for both tangible and intangible losses. A malpractice attorney will help you navigate this process, ensuring that you receive fair and just compensation for your experiences.
When assessing damages, legal professionals consider a range of factors specific to each case. These may include medical expenses, both current and future; pain and suffering; loss of quality of life; income loss or reduced earning capacity; and non-economic damages like emotional distress or scarring. For instance, if a medical procedure resulted in unexpected complications leading to prolonged hospital stays and extensive rehabilitation, these associated costs can be claimed as compensable losses. Data suggests that malpractice claims often involve substantial financial demands, with the average settlement reaching several hundred thousand dollars—a stark reminder of the potential impact on victims’ lives.
Practical advice for individuals navigating this process involves gathering comprehensive documentation of all expenses and losses incurred. This includes medical records, bills, receipts, and any other relevant documents. Keeping detailed records not only aids in quantifying damages but also strengthens your case. Gathering Evidence: Documenting Medical Malpractice Incidents

Gathering evidence is a crucial step in pursuing compensation for medical malpractice. When seeking justice for personal injuries caused by negligence, a comprehensive record of the incident becomes paramount. This process involves meticulously documenting every detail related to the incident, ensuring that potential evidence is preserved and easily accessible. A malpractice attorney will guide you through this critical phase, helping to assemble a compelling case.
For instance, in instances where a misdiagnosis has led to severe health consequences, collecting medical records from various healthcare providers becomes essential. These records should include initial symptoms, diagnostic tests, treatment plans, and subsequent outcomes. Additionally, gathering affidavits from medical experts who can opine on the standard of care and the deviation from it in your case is pivotal. For example, data shows that timely diagnosis of certain conditions can significantly improve patient outcomes; therefore, delays or misdiagnoses may constitute malpractice.
Beyond medical records, eyewitness accounts and patient history can also play significant roles. Any individual present during the incident, including hospital staff or family members, can provide valuable insights into the sequence of events. Similarly, a patient’s medical history, including previous conditions, treatments, and allergies, is crucial in determining whether negligence occurred. A malpractice attorney will instruct you on how to collect these statements and documents while ensuring their admissibility in court.
Actionable advice for patients facing such situations includes promptly retaining a qualified malpractice attorney who can assist in preserving evidence and ensure compliance with legal requirements. Prompt action is essential, as there are often time limits for filing lawsuits related to medical malpractice. Keeping detailed records of all communications and incidents, including dates, names, and descriptions, will be invaluable during the legal process.
